How they compare

Fiji currently reports 0.0786 million SLC per square kilometre against 0.0772 million SLC per square kilometre in Belarus, a difference of 0.0014 million SLC per square kilometre.

The two have swapped places 2 times across 32 shared years of data; in 1992 it was Fiji ahead.

Belarus ranks 130th and Fiji ranks 129th of 180 countries.

Fiji has averaged higher in every one of the 4 decades both report.
